Elkader Register, Thur., 13 Apr. 1922.

Mrs. Daniel F. Bickel was born in Mifflin county, Pennsylvania, and died in Giard township, Clayton county, Iowa, Wednesday, April 5th, aged 80 years, 6 months and 17 days.

At the age of 16 years Martha C. Steele, with her parents, came from Pennsylvania and settled in Giard township, where she resided until her death. On July 3d, 1859, she was united in marriage to Daniel F. Bickel and established and maintained a home in the village of Giard, which under her direction and care became famous to transients as well as home folks for its hospitality and homelike influences.

There were four children born to Mr. and Mrs. Bickel: Mary, now Mrs. C. J. Neill of Giard; Emma, Mrs. J. G. Hempel of Elkader; Catherine, Mrs. Chas. B. Kruetter of McGregor; and Ella, Mrs. F. S. Richards of McGregor. All four daughters were in attendance at the bedside of Mrs. Bickel during her last illness. There are also 10 grandchildren and three great-grandchildren. Besides her own family, Mrs. Bickel leaves one brother, Mr. John Steele, of Estherville, Iowa, and one sister, Mrs. J. H. Angler, of Storm Lake, Iowa.

For years Mrs. Bickel was an active member and worker in the United Brethern church at Giard, and later when this church disbanded she became a member of the Methodist church. Mrs. Bickel's life was devoted to her family and until recent years, when through age and infirmities she was compelled to give up her arduous duties and leave her home. For the past seven months she has been a constant sufferer, and at the home of her daughter, Mrs. C. J. Neill, she has received every care and attention that a daughters love and devotion could provide.

The funeral services were held at the home of C. J. Neill, Friday afternoon, April 7th, the Rev. H. E. Hillmer of the Methodist church of Giard officiating, the burial being in the Giard cemetery.
